Interest rates and you: How do they affect your investments?

The role of interest rates

Interest rates are often called the “price of money”. They play an important role in your financial decisions, especially when it comes to investing. Whether you're borrowing money or saving money, interest rates will determine how much you pay back or earn over time.

How does interest rate affect investment?

  • Savings accounts: Higher interest rates mean higher returns on savings accounts.
  • Bonds: There is an inverse relationship between interest rates and bond prices. When interest rates rise, bond prices usually fall.
  • Share: Rising interest rates can lead to lower stock prices because they increase borrowing costs and can reduce consumer spending.

Navigating high interest rates

  1. Understand the markets: Keep an eye on central bank decisions as these will affect interest rates.
  2. Diversify your investment portfolio: Don't put all your eggs in one basket. Diversification can help protect your investments against interest rate fluctuations.
  3. Consider the duration of the bond: Short-term bonds are less affected by interest rate changes than long-term bonds.
  4. Focus on quality: Invest in high-quality stocks that can withstand economic changes.
